//#####DESCRIPTIONBEGIN####
//
// Author(s): dsm
// Contributors: dsm, jlarmour
// Date: 1999-02-16
// Description: Test harness implementation that uses the infrastructure
// diag channel. This is intended for manual testing.
//
//####DESCRIPTIONEND####
#include <pkgconf/infra.h>
#include <pkgconf/system.h>
#include CYGBLD_HAL_TARGET_H // get initialization for
#include CYGBLD_HAL_PLATFORM_H // cyg_test_is_simulator
#include <cyg/infra/cyg_type.h> // base types
#include <cyg/hal/hal_arch.h> // any architecture specific stuff
#include <cyg/infra/diag.h> // HAL polled output
#include <cyg/infra/testcase.h> // what we implement
#include <cyg/hal/hal_intr.h> // exit macro, if defined
#ifdef CYGHWR_TARGET_SIMULATOR_NO_GDB_WORKING
int cyg_test_is_simulator = 1; // set this anyway
#else
int cyg_test_is_simulator = 0; // infrastructure changes as necessary
#endif
externC void
cyg_test_init(void)
{
// currently nothing
}
externC void
cyg_test_output(Cyg_test_code status, const char *msg, int line,
const char *file)
{
char *st;
switch (status) {
case CYGNUM_TEST_FAIL:
st = "FAIL:";
break;
case CYGNUM_TEST_PASS:
st = "PASS:";
break;
case CYGNUM_TEST_EXIT:
st = "EXIT:";
break;
case CYGNUM_TEST_INFO:
st = "INFO:";
break;
case CYGNUM_TEST_GDBCMD:
st = "GDB:";
break;
case CYGNUM_TEST_NA:
st = "NOTAPPLICABLE:";
break;
default:
st = "UNKNOWN STATUS:";
break;
}
diag_write_string(st);
diag_write_char('<');
diag_write_string(msg);
diag_write_char('>');
if( CYGNUM_TEST_FAIL == status ) {
diag_write_string(" Line: ");
diag_write_dec(line);
diag_write_string(", File: ");
diag_write_string(file);
}
diag_write_char('\n');
}
// This is an appropriate function to set a breakpoint on
externC void
cyg_test_exit(void)
{
#ifdef CYGHWR_TEST_PROGRAM_EXIT
CYGHWR_TEST_PROGRAM_EXIT();
#endif
for(;;)
;
}
// EOF tcdiag.cxx
